LinkedIn develops SLM framework for enhanced job understanding

Researchers at LinkedIn have developed a novel semantic modeling framework utilizing a small language model (SLM) to enhance job understanding. This framework is trained on synthetic tasks that combine classification and entity extraction, enabling robust zero-shot generalization for job-related data. A multi-adapter architecture with attribute grouping is employed for efficient task-specific adaptation and streamlined model management, leading to improved performance and reduced operational complexity.
